Creating the Home Screen
A memory game starts with a welcoming home screen. Ours will be cheerful and playful, with big cards for different topics that players can choose from before starting.
This game is a classic memory challenge: flip two cards, try to find a match, and keep going until all pairs are discovered. To make it more fun, players can choose a topic before they begin.
For the first version, we'll add three: Animals, Fruits, and Space. Each topic will appear as a large, colorful card with an emoji and a label. Clicking one will take the player into the game for that theme.
